What is a central heating thermostat and why it matters

A central heating thermostat is more than a simple on off switch. It acts as the command center for your heating system, coordinating when the boiler fires and how long it stays on to achieve and maintain the desired indoor temperature. By measuring the air in the living spaces or across zones, it reduces overheating and helps avoid unnecessary boiler cycling. Types of central heating thermostats and what they do

There are several families of thermostats for central heating. Basic programmable models allow you to set different temperatures for times of day. Wireless variants communicate with a receiver or hub without a hard wired connection. Smart thermostats connect to wifi and offer remote control, learning habits, and weather aware scheduling. Zoning capable systems work with multiple thermostats to manage heating in different rooms or floors. Each type has pros and cons related to ease of installation, reliability, and integration with existing boilers. When selecting, consider compatibility with your boiler type, energy goals, and how much you value features like remote access or learning algorithms. How to choose the right central heating thermostat for your home

Choosing the right thermostat starts with a quick check of your boiler or heat source compatibility. Identify whether the device needs to be wired or can operate wirelessly with a hub. Look for clear temperature displays, user friendly interfaces, and the ability to schedule heating based on your daily routine. If you have multiple zones, you may want a multi thermostat setup or a smart controller that can coordinate with room sensors. Energy saving features such as adaptive recovery, optimized setback, and clear hold modes can help you keep costs in line without sacrificing comfort. Installation and wiring basics for a central heating thermostat

A safe installation begins with powering off the system and ensuring the boiler is isolated. Read the installation guide to confirm whether your model requires a C wire, a dedicated power source, or a wireless receiver. Position the thermostat at a comfortable height on a central wall away from direct sun or heat vents. If wiring is involved, ensure the circuit is de energized and follow the boiler manufacturer’s wiring diagram. For wireless setups, mount the hub in a central location with a strong signal to all thermostats or sensors. If you’re unsure about wiring or venting constraints, consider enlisting a licensed technician for the initial setup.

Using your central heating thermostat for comfort and energy savings

Smart scheduling and precise setpoint control are keys to comfort and efficiency. Create a daily pattern that mirrors your routine, with slightly lower temperatures during the day when you are away and slightly higher ones before you return. Take advantage of hold and vacation modes to avoid unnecessary heat when the house is empty. Regular calibration of temperature readings helps prevent drift between the actual room temperature and what the thermostat displays. Keep an eye on any energy reports or usage insights the device provides, and adjust schedules to reduce unnecessary boiler activity. The end goal is consistent comfort without overworking the heating system.

Maintenance and common issues you can tackle

Maintenance is often simple and involves occasional battery checks (for battery powered units), sensor cleaning, and ensuring the thermostat is still communicating with the boiler or hub. Check for screen glow or unreadable displays, and replace batteries if performance wanes. If you notice delayed responses or a drop in comfort, inspect the wiring connections or wireless signal strength. In some cases, a firmware update or reset to factory defaults can resolve glitches. For persistent issues or complex wiring, contact a professional to avoid compromising safety or warranty coverage.

Do I need a C wire for a central heating thermostat?

Many modern thermostats require a common wire, known as the C wire, to provide continuous power. Some battery powered models avoid this, but wired options generally use a C wire for reliability.
